Authentication and Verification of Electronic Evidence

Authentication and verification of electronic evidence are critical processes in the electronic submission of evidence, ensuring its integrity and admissibility in legal proceedings. Digital signatures and certificates are primary tools used to establish proof of origin and authorship, providing a secure method to verify that the evidence has not been altered.

Chain of custody procedures are equally vital, maintaining a detailed record of the evidence’s handling from collection to submission. Tamper-evident measures, such as hash functions and audit trails, help detect any unauthorized modifications, thereby safeguarding the evidence’s authenticity.

Legal standards and technological safeguards work together to bolster the credibility of electronic evidence. These safeguards ensure that electronic submissions meet the legal criteria for reliability, which is essential for the evidence to be accepted in court.

Overall, robust authentication and verification mechanisms are indispensable for preventing fraud and ensuring that electronic evidence retains its evidentiary value throughout the judicial process.

Digital Signatures and Certificates

Digital signatures and certificates are fundamental components of secure electronic evidence submission within the framework of electronic case management law. A digital signature serves as an electronic equivalent of a handwritten signature, providing authenticity and integrity to electronic documents. It ensures that the evidence has not been altered since signing and confirms the origin of the submission.

Digital certificates, issued by trusted authorities, validate the identity of the signer by linking public keys to verified entities. These certificates underpin the trustworthiness of digital signatures, making them legally admissible and secure for judicial proceedings. They also facilitate encrypted communication, safeguarding sensitive legal information against tampering and unauthorized access.

The use of digital signatures and certificates in electronic submission of evidence enhances procedural efficiency and strengthens the evidentiary value of electronically filed materials. By ensuring authenticity, integrity, and non-repudiation, they align with the legal requirements under electronic case management law and promote a more reliable digital judicial process.

Chain of Custody and Tamper Evident Measures

The chain of custody and tamper evident measures are vital components in maintaining the integrity of electronic evidence. They ensure that evidence remains unaltered from collection to presentation in court. Proper documentation certifies the evidence’s origin and handling history, preventing doubts about authenticity.

Implementing tamper evident measures involves using digital signatures, cryptographic hashes, and secure storage protocols. These tools detect any unauthorized alterations, providing a transparent record of all access and modifications. Such measures are crucial for upholding the credibility of electronic evidence submitted within an electronic case management law framework.

Maintaining a detailed chain of custody also requires rigorous procedural controls. Every transfer or access to the electronic evidence must be recorded with timestamps, user details, and reasons for handling. This meticulous record-keeping helps demonstrate the evidence’s integrity and adherence to legal standards, safeguarding against tampering or misplacement.

Challenges and Limitations in Electronic Evidence Submission

Several challenges arise in the electronic submission of evidence, impacting its effectiveness within the legal system. These challenges include technical difficulties, security concerns, and procedural inconsistencies that can hinder smooth implementation.

Key issues are as follows:

  1. Technical barriers: Variability in hardware, software, and internet connectivity can obstruct access to and submission of electronic evidence.
  2. Security risks: Protecting evidence from unauthorized access, tampering, or data breaches remains a significant concern, despite the use of encryption and digital signatures.
  3. Authentication complications: Verifying the authenticity and integrity of electronic evidence may be complex, especially when digital signatures or certificates are improperly implemented or recognized.
  4. Legal and procedural inconsistencies: Variations across jurisdictions in laws and protocols can create confusion, leading to delays or disputes over admissibility.

Overcoming these challenges requires comprehensive guidelines, technological standards, and ongoing training to ensure reliable, secure, and uniform electronic evidence submission processes.
